2018-05-02apparmor: add support for mapping secids and using secctxesJohn Johansen1-1/+1
Use a radix tree to provide a map between the secid and the label, and along with it a basic ability to provide secctx conversion. Shared/cached secctx will be added later. Signed-off-by: John Johansen <john.johansen@canonical.com>

2018-02-09apparmor: use the dfa to do label parse string splittingJohn Johansen1-0/+25
The current split scheme is actually wrong in that it splits ///& where that is invalid and should fail. Use the dfa to do a proper bounded split without having to worry about getting the string processing right in code. 2017-09-22apparmor: add support for absolute root view based labelsJohn Johansen1-0/+1
With apparmor policy virtualization based on policy namespace View's we don't generally want/need absolute root based views, however there are cases like debugging and some secid based conversions where using a root based view is important.
